From: Date: 23 Oct 2006 Time: 22:49:21 -0400 Remote Name: c-71-57-115-246.hsd1.il.comcast.net Comments: Based on my research, you can use the PAE parameter in boot.ini to reach this goal, the PAE is a function of the Windows 2000 and Windows Server 2003 memory managers that provides more physical memory to a program that requests memory. For more information, please refer to the following knowledge base article: Large memory support is available in Windows 2000 and Windows Server 2003 http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?kbid=283037
